After the loss of Roscoe, Lewis Hamilton’s family faces another heartbreak
Just over a month after the heartbreaking loss of Roscoe, Lewis Hamilton’s famous English bulldog, another tragedy has struck the Hamilton family. This time, it is Nicolas Hamilton, the brother of the seven-time Formula 1 world champion, who has shared his grief over the passing of Oscar — the loyal dog who had been part of his life for an incredible 16 years.
Nicolas Hamilton dedicates a touching message to Oscar

In an emotional post shared on social media, Nicolas Hamilton expressed his deep affection and gratitude for his beloved companion, reflecting on the special bond that connected them throughout the years.
“Oscar, I’ve been so lucky to have had you in my life for 16 years. It’s been an amazing experience. The last two days have been heartbreaking because of your passing, but I’m truly grateful that I got to love you so much. Love is a privilege to experience.”
Nicolas also emphasized how Oscar had been a constant and essential presence during the most difficult times of his life and for his family as well.
“You were the rock that supported me and the family through the hardest moments, and you were also there for the happiest ones. Everyone who met you fell in love with you — you brought laughter, happiness, and joy to everyone around you. Thank you for being the best dog a guy could ever wish for.”
The Hamilton family’s deep love for animals

The news quickly moved fans across social media and within the Formula 1 community, where Nicolas Hamilton is deeply respected for his courage and determination in the face of physical challenges. The bond between the Hamilton brothers is well known and deeply genuine, and Lewis — still mourning the loss of his own dog Roscoe — publicly expressed his closeness and support for his brother during this painful moment.
For the Hamilton family, the passing of Oscar marks another emotional wound that will take time to heal. Both brothers have always demonstrated immense sensitivity and affection toward their animals, a side of their personalities that reflects who they are beyond racing and fame. Their love for their pets continues to stand as one of the most heartfelt and genuine expressions of their humanity, far away from the noise of the Formula 1 paddock and the spotlight of the media.
